And now, a new statistic reveals that Black Adam‘s weekend viewership record paled in comparison to Zack Snyder’s Justice League, giving more of a reason for Gunn and Safran to reconsider their ideas of a revamped DCU and include Zack Snyder’s plans for the franchise.

Related: The Rock Addresses Black Adam Cancelation, Breaks Silence on Reports of Unfollowing WB on Instagram After Henry Cavill Leaving Superman Role

Advertisement

Black Adam, as reported by Twitter account @homeofdcu had the worst DC Film first weekend on HBOMax, going behind a total of four other major DC releases- The Batman – 4.2M views, The Suicide Squad – 3.5M views, WW84 – 3.2M views, ZSJL – 2.2M views.

It’s a shame that such a heavily promoted movie about the popular DC antihero fared poorly in the commercial factor in comparison to Zack Snyder’s Justice League, a movie that had an actual demanding fanbase.
